基本信息
文件名称:后端框架:Ktor:Ktor插件系统与自定义插件开发.docx
文件大小:30.95 KB
总页数:19 页
更新时间:2025-08-04
总字数:约1.91万字
文档摘要
PAGE1
PAGE1
后端框架:Ktor:Ktor插件系统与自定义插件开发
1Ktor框架简介
1.1Ktor框架的核心特性
Ktor是一个由JetBrains开发的轻量级、异步的Web框架,用于构建服务器端和客户端应用。它基于Kotlin语言,利用了Kotlin的协程特性,使得异步编程更加简洁和高效。Ktor的核心特性包括:
异步处理:Ktor利用Kotlin协程,提供非阻塞的异步处理能力,这使得在处理高并发请求时,服务器的性能得到显著提升。
模块化设计:Ktor框架设计为模块化,允许开发者根据需要选择和使用特定的模块,如HTTP客户端、服务器、路由、会话管理等,这增加